DARPP-32 expression decreased in the striatum of Hdh+/Q175;p75−/− mice compared to Hdh+/+;p75+/+ mice. (A) WCLs from a half of the striata of the stated genotypes at 5 months of age were probed for the listed antibodies. (B). Quantification of (A). (C–F) Immunohistochemistry was performed on the striata of 7-month-old mice of the stated genotype for DARPP-32 as described in the methods at 10×. (G–J) Images at 64×. Decreased levels of DARPP-32 were observed with WB and IHC in the striatum of Hdh+/Q175;p75−/− mice compared to Hdh+/+;p75+/+, Hdh+/Q175×;p75+/+, and Hdh+/+;p75−/− littermates.
